Sudurpaschim provincial assembly meeting for CM Sodari’s vote of confidence postponed for second time



KATHMANDU: The Sudurpaschim provincial assembly meeting called to address the vote of confidence for Chief Minister (CM) Dhirga Bahadur Sodari has once again been postponed, this time on Saturday.

The meeting, which was initially rescheduled for 5 PM today due to uncertainty surrounding CM Sodari’s confidence vote on Friday, has been delayed indefinitely.

The provincial assembly secretariat, citing a missing notice, has announced the postponement until further notice.

The vote of confidence for CM Sodari has fallen into limbo after the ruling partner CPN-UML expressed discontent, stating that CM Sodari decided to seek a vote of confidence without prior consultation with the party.

Currently, key UML leaders in the province have convened in Kathmandu to discuss the matter with central leaders.
